Live News

The Strait of Hormuz has been effectively closed to most commercial shipping for nearly four weeks, triggering widespread disruption to global energy and agricultural supply chains. The narrow waterway carries roughly 20% of global oil and natural gas volumes, plus critical fertilizer supplies supporting global food production, with Iran’s ongoing threats and attacks on Gulf vessels halting nearly all non-aligned transit. The U.S. Trump administration is pursuing dual-track efforts to resolve the blockade, including diplomatic negotiations via third-party mediators and the deployment of additional marine expeditionary units to the region, alongside plans for potential U.S. Navy tanker escort operations. Iran retains operational control of the strait, leveraging geographic advantages and asymmetric warfare capabilities to deter military intervention, and has begun charging unofficial safe passage fees for selected vessels. According to a March 23 Lloyd’s List Intelligence report, at least 16 vessels have transited the strait to date, including one that paid an estimated $2 million fee, while some used falsified identities of dismantled vessels to cross. The International Maritime Organization reports nearly 2,000 vessels are currently trapped in the Persian Gulf, creating a significant backlog that will take weeks to clear even after full transit resumes. The U.S. recently struck military facilities on Iran’s Kharg Island, the hub for 90% of Iran’s crude exports, and has threatened to target Iranian oil infrastructure if the blockade continues. Key Highlights

The Strait of Hormuz is a unique global chokepoint, measuring just 24 miles across at its narrowest point with only two highly constrained shipping lanes, and no viable alternative rerouting options for Gulf-sourced energy and fertilizer cargoes. Iran’s 1,000 miles of rugged Gulf coastline, mobile anti-ship missile batteries, and arsenal of low-cost drones, sea mines, fast-attack craft and shallow-water midget submarines make it operationally impossible to eliminate transit risk entirely, even with large-scale naval escort deployments. From a market impact perspective, the closure has already triggered sharp volatility in global crude and natural gas futures, with shipping insurance premiums for Gulf routes seeing unprecedented increases since the blockade began, per implied maritime industry pricing. Key verified data points include 19 confirmed Iranian attacks on commercial vessels in the region to date, 2,000 backlogged vessels in the Persian Gulf, and 90% of Iranian crude exports routed through Kharg Island. Partial transit access is currently limited to vessels with ties to Iran, China, India and Pakistan, or operators willing to pay unofficial passage fees, creating fragmented access and unequal cost burdens for global shipping participants. Expert Insights

The ongoing Hormuz blockade represents the most severe sustained disruption to global energy supply chains in the past two decades, arriving at a time when global commodity markets were already tight due to OPEC+ production constraints and rebounding industrial demand across emerging markets. Unlike temporary prior disruptions to the strait, the current extended closure creates material upside risk for energy and agricultural commodity prices over the next 3 to 6 months. For market participants, the most immediate implication is elevated volatility in Brent crude, European natural gas, and global fertilizer benchmarks: consensus independent geopolitical risk assessments peg the probability of Brent crude seeing a 15-25% upside move at roughly one in four if the blockade extends beyond 8 weeks, with Asian and European energy importers facing the most acute supply gaps given their limited alternative import infrastructure for Gulf crude. The disruption to fertilizer shipments also creates material food inflation risk, as reduced supply will push global fertilizer prices higher, raising 2024 global grain production costs by a mid-single-digit percentage, disproportionately impacting low-income food import-dependent economies. Looking ahead, a mediated diplomatic resolution remains the base case, with a roughly two in three probability of partial transit resuming within the next 4 weeks, per independent analyst estimates. However, a 30% risk of near-term military escalation remains, which would extend the closure to 12 weeks or longer and trigger a broader sell-off in global risk assets. Even after the blockade is lifted, market participants should factor in sustained elevated shipping and insurance costs for Gulf routes for at least 6 to 12 months, as residual asymmetric threat risks will persist regardless of diplomatic or military interventions. Market participants are advised to hedge near-term commodity exposures, prioritize alternative supply sources for time-sensitive energy and fertilizer cargoes, and incorporate a 15 to 20% premium for Gulf route transit costs into forward pricing models to account for sustained higher risk pricing.
